Introduction to GIC Filling / Restoration (Simple) – [DEDS-0108] at Dr. Essa Lab
The GIC Filling / Restoration (Simple) – [DEDS-0108] at Dr. Essa Lab is a highly specialized, conservative dental restoration procedure designed to repair minor tooth decay, structural damage, and localized defects. Glass Ionomer Cement (GIC) is an innovative, biocompatible dental material composed of a silicate glass powder and a polyalkenoic acid liquid. When mixed, these components undergo an acid-base reaction, forming a durable, tooth-colored restoration that chemically bonds directly to both enamel and dentin. Unlike traditional composite resins, which require micromechanical retention through acid etching and bonding agents, GIC establishes a direct ionic bond with the calcium and phosphate ions present in the natural tooth structure. This unique chemical adhesion minimizes the need for extensive tooth preparation, allowing dental surgeons at Dr. Essa Dental Services (DEDS) to preserve the maximum amount of healthy tooth structure.
One of the most significant clinical advantages of GIC is its intrinsic fluoride-releasing capability. Following placement, the cement continuously releases fluoride ions into the surrounding tooth structure. This process facilitates the remineralization of adjacent enamel and dentin, effectively creating an anticariogenic zone that inhibits secondary caries (recurrent tooth decay) at the restoration margins. Furthermore, GIC acts as a fluoride reservoir, absorbing fluoride ions from external sources such as fluoridated toothpaste and mouth rinses, and subsequently re-releasing them over time. The thermal expansion coefficient of GIC is remarkably similar to that of natural dentin, which minimizes interfacial stress during temperature fluctuations in the oral cavity, thereby reducing the risk of marginal microleakage, post-operative sensitivity, and restoration failure.
At Dr. Essa Lab, the GIC Filling / Restoration (Simple) – [DEDS-0108] is utilized primarily for non-stress-bearing areas, pediatric dental restorations, cervical lesions, and temporary or intermediate restorations. During the Procedure
The GIC Filling / Restoration (Simple) – [DEDS-0108] is a precise clinical workflow executed with meticulous attention to detail. The procedure typically involves the following sequential steps:
- Clinical Assessment and Isolation: The dental surgeon begins by isolating the target tooth using cotton rolls, saliva ejectors, or a rubber dam. Maintaining a dry, moisture-free operating field is critical during the initial placement phase, as water contamination can compromise the physical properties and adhesive strength of the glass ionomer cement.
- Tooth Preparation: Using conservative techniques, the dentist removes the decayed, softened, or damaged tooth structure. Because GIC bonds chemically to the tooth, there is no need for extensive mechanical undercuts, preserving the structural integrity of the remaining tooth.
- Surface Conditioning: The prepared cavity is treated with a mild polyacrylic acid conditioner (typically 10% to 20%) for 10 to 15 seconds. This step removes the smear layer (microscopic debris left from cavity preparation) without opening the dentinal tubules, thereby enhancing the chemical bond between the GIC and the tooth structure. The cavity is then gently rinsed and dried, leaving a moist dentin surface.
- Material Mixing and Placement: The GIC is mixed precisely according to the manufacturer’s specifications (often using automated capsule systems to ensure an optimal powder-to-liquid ratio) and immediately placed into the cavity preparation using specialized dental instruments.
- Setting and Shaping: The material is allowed to undergo its self-curing chemical reaction. If a resin-modified glass ionomer (RMGI) is used, a specialized dental curing light is applied to initiate rapid polymerization. Once the initial set is complete, the dentist carves and shapes the restoration to restore the natural anatomical contours of the tooth.
- Finishing and Polishing: The margins of the restoration are refined, and the surface is polished to a smooth finish to prevent plaque accumulation and ensure a comfortable bite.
- Surface Protection: Because GIC is sensitive to moisture loss or water absorption during its first 24 hours of maturation, the dentist applies a protective varnish, light-cured glaze, or petroleum jelly over the completed restoration to seal it and ensure optimal physical properties.
When is a GIC Filling / Restoration (Simple) – [DEDS-0108] Performed?
Dental Caries (Cavities) in Low-Stress Areas
Dental caries is a prevalent infectious disease characterized by the demineralization of tooth structure by acid-producing oral bacteria. When decay is detected early and is located in non-stress-bearing areas of the mouth, such as the smooth surfaces of teeth or minor pits and fissures (Class I and Class III cavities), a simple GIC restoration is highly indicated. The chemical adhesion of GIC allows for ultra-conservative cavity preparation, preserving maximum healthy enamel and dentin. Additionally, the continuous release of fluoride from the GIC helps arrest any residual microscopic decay and prevents the formation of secondary caries around the margins of the new filling.
Pediatric Dental Restorations (Deciduous Teeth)
Restoring primary (baby) teeth in pediatric patients requires materials that are moisture-tolerant, quick to place, and highly protective against future decay. GIC is the gold standard for pediatric restorations due to its rapid setting time, chemical bond to tooth structure (which eliminates the need for complex bonding protocols that require absolute isolation), and high fluoride release. This fluoride release is particularly beneficial in children with high caries susceptibility, as it strengthens the surrounding primary enamel and helps protect the developing permanent teeth underneath. The simple GIC restoration [DEDS-0108] provides an efficient, comfortable, and therapeutic solution for young patients.
Cervical Abrasion and Erosion Lesions (Class V Cavities)
Cervical lesions occur at the neck of the tooth near the gumline and are often caused by non-carious factors such as aggressive toothbrushing (abrasion), chemical acid exposure from diet or gastric reflux (erosion), or occlusal stress concentration (abfraction). These Class V lesions typically present with exposed, highly sensitive dentin. GIC is the material of choice for restoring these areas because it bonds exceptionally well to both dentin and cementum without requiring aggressive mechanical preparation. Its low modulus of elasticity allows the restoration to flex slightly with the tooth during chewing, reducing the likelihood of the filling popping out over time, while simultaneously eliminating dentinal hypersensitivity.
Temporary or Intermediate Restorations
In complex clinical scenarios, such as stepwise excavation of deep dental caries or during ongoing endodontic (root canal) therapy, an intermediate or temporary restoration is required to seal the tooth and protect the pulp. GIC is widely used as a transitional restorative material because of its excellent sealing ability, biocompatibility, and therapeutic fluoride release. It provides a robust, bacteria-tight seal that prevents microleakage and pulpal contamination while the tooth is undergoing observation or awaiting a final, definitive restoration (such as a crown or composite inlay) at a later date.
Root Surface Caries in Geriatric Patients
As patients age, gingival recession often exposes the root surfaces of the teeth, which are covered by cementum rather than enamel. Cementum is softer and significantly more susceptible to rapid decay than enamel. Root surface caries can be challenging to restore due to the proximity to the gingival margin and the difficulty in achieving absolute moisture control. GIC’s chemical adhesion to cementum and dentin, combined with its relative tolerance to moisture and high fluoride release, makes it the ideal material for managing root caries in geriatric patients, helping to arrest decay and stabilize the tooth structure.

GIC Filling / Restoration (Simple) – [DEDS-0108] Findings Overview
| Structure / Parameter Evaluated | Normal Findings | Possible Abnormal Findings |
|---|---|---|
| Marginal Integrity | Continuous, seamless interface between the GIC material and the natural tooth structure; no visible gaps or catch with a dental explorer. | Marginal gap formation, microleakage, staining at the margins, or physical separation of the restoration from the tooth. |
| Fluoride Release & Caries Inhibition | Active release of fluoride ions into surrounding dentin and enamel; absence of secondary or recurrent decay around the restoration. | Secondary caries (recurrent decay) at the restoration margins; localized demineralization of adjacent tooth structure. |
| Post-operative Sensitivity | Complete resolution of pre-existing sensitivity; no pain or discomfort to thermal (hot/cold) or osmotic (sweet) stimuli. | Persistent or worsening sensitivity to hot, cold, or pressure, indicating potential pulpal inflammation (pulpitis) or microleakage. |
| Color Match and Aesthetics | Satisfactory color integration with the natural tooth shade; smooth, non-porous surface finish. | Severe discoloration, mismatch of shade, surface roughness, or extrinsic staining of the GIC material. |
| Wear Resistance and Occlusion | Restoration remains intact under normal physiological wear; occlusion (bite) is balanced and comfortable for the patient. | Excessive wear, fracture of the restoration, high spots causing occlusal trauma, or premature loss of the filling material. |
| Pulpal Biocompatibility | Healthy, vital pulp; absence of inflammatory response or pain; normal response to vitality testing. | Pulpal necrosis, irreversible pulpitis, or apical periodontitis, suggesting deep bacterial penetration or thermal trauma prior to restoration. |
| Adhesion and Retention | Restoration remains firmly bonded to the enamel, dentin, or cementum without mechanical displacement. | Partial or complete loss of the restoration (dislodgement) due to bonding failure or excessive occlusal forces. |
